查询数据库用什么方法

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在查询数据库时,可以使用以下几种方法:

    1. 使用SQL查询语言:SQL(Structured Query Language)是一种专门用于操作关系型数据库的语言。通过编写SQL查询语句,可以对数据库中的数据进行增删改查操作。常见的SQL查询语句包括SELECT、INSERT、UPDATE和DELETE。

    2. 使用ORM框架:ORM(Object Relational Mapping)框架可以将数据库中的表映射为对象,通过操作对象来实现对数据库的查询。ORM框架通过提供一系列的API接口,简化了数据库操作的代码编写过程,常见的ORM框架有Hibernate、MyBatis等。

    3. 使用存储过程:存储过程是一段预编译的SQL语句集合,存储在数据库中。通过调用存储过程,可以实现对数据库的查询操作。存储过程可以提高数据库的执行效率,减少网络传输的开销,适用于复杂的查询操作。

    4. 使用索引:索引是一种数据结构,用于加快数据库的查询速度。通过在数据库表中创建索引,可以根据索引字段快速定位到符合条件的数据。常见的索引类型包括B树索引、哈希索引等。

    5. 使用数据库管理工具:数据库管理工具可以提供图形化界面,方便用户进行数据库的查询操作。通过数据库管理工具,用户可以通过拖拽、填写参数等方式进行查询,并获取查询结果。常见的数据库管理工具有Navicat、SQL Server Management Studio等。

    总结:查询数据库可以使用SQL查询语言、ORM框架、存储过程、索引和数据库管理工具等方法。根据具体的需求和场景,选择合适的方法进行查询操作。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    查询数据库的方法主要有两种:使用SQL语句进行查询和使用ORM框架进行查询。

    1. 使用SQL语句进行查询:
      SQL(Structured Query Language)是一种用于管理关系型数据库的语言,通过编写SQL语句可以对数据库进行各种操作,包括查询、插入、更新和删除等。查询数据库最常用的SQL语句是SELECT语句,用于从数据库中检索数据。

    使用SQL语句进行查询的步骤如下:

    1. 连接数据库:首先需要使用数据库提供的连接方式与数据库建立连接,获取数据库连接对象。
    2. 编写SQL语句:根据查询的需求,使用SQL语句编写查询语句,包括选择要查询的字段、指定查询条件和排序等。
    3. 执行查询:使用数据库连接对象的execute方法执行SQL语句,将查询结果返回给应用程序。
    4. 处理查询结果:根据查询结果的数据结构,使用相应的方式处理查询结果,如打印输出、数据分析或者展示在用户界面上。
    1. 使用ORM框架进行查询:
      ORM(Object-Relational Mapping)是一种将对象和关系型数据库之间进行映射的技术,通过使用ORM框架,可以使用面向对象的方式来进行数据库操作,而不需要直接编写SQL语句。

    使用ORM框架进行查询的步骤如下:

    1. 配置ORM框架:首先需要配置ORM框架,包括指定数据库的连接信息、映射数据库表和对象之间的关系等。
    2. 定义实体类:根据数据库表结构,定义与之对应的实体类,包括属性和对应的数据库字段映射关系。
    3. 编写查询方法:在实体类中定义查询方法,通过调用ORM框架提供的API来进行查询操作,如查询所有记录、根据条件查询等。
    4. 执行查询:在应用程序中调用实体类的查询方法,ORM框架会根据映射关系自动生成相应的SQL语句并执行查询操作。
    5. 处理查询结果:获取查询结果后,可以直接使用返回的实体对象进行进一步的操作,如获取属性值、修改数据或者展示在用户界面上。

    总结:
    查询数据库的方法有使用SQL语句进行查询和使用ORM框架进行查询。使用SQL语句进行查询需要连接数据库、编写SQL语句、执行查询和处理查询结果等步骤;而使用ORM框架进行查询需要配置框架、定义实体类、编写查询方法、执行查询和处理查询结果等步骤。根据具体的需求和技术栈选择合适的方法进行查询。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要查询数据库,可以使用以下几种方法:

    1. SQL查询语句:SQL(Structured Query Language)是用于管理关系型数据库的标准语言。通过使用SQL查询语句,可以从数据库中检索所需的数据。下面是一个使用SQL查询语句查询数据的示例:
    SELECT column1, column2, ...
    FROM table
    WHERE condition;
    

    其中,SELECT关键字用于选择要查询的列,FROM关键字用于指定要查询的表,WHERE关键字用于筛选满足条件的行。可以根据具体的需求使用不同的SQL查询语句来查询数据库。

    1. 数据库管理工具:数据库管理工具是一种可视化的界面,用于连接数据库并执行查询操作。常见的数据库管理工具有MySQL Workbench、Navicat、DBeaver等。通过这些工具,可以直接在图形界面上输入查询语句,并查看查询结果。

    2. 编程语言的数据库API:如果你正在使用编程语言进行开发,可以使用该语言的数据库API来查询数据库。不同的编程语言提供了不同的数据库API,例如Java的JDBC、Python的SQLAlchemy、PHP的PDO等。通过使用这些API,可以在代码中编写查询语句,并执行查询操作。

    操作流程如下:

    1. 确定查询的目的和需求:在查询数据库之前,首先需要明确自己的查询目的和需求。例如,你想要查询某个表中的特定数据,或者你想要根据某个条件筛选出满足条件的数据。

    2. 编写查询语句:根据查询的目的和需求,使用合适的方法编写查询语句。如果使用SQL查询语句,可以根据需要选择使用SELECTFROMWHERE等关键字来构建查询语句。

    3. 执行查询操作:根据选择的方法,执行查询操作。如果使用SQL查询语句,可以在数据库管理工具中执行查询,或者通过编程语言的数据库API执行查询。

    4. 查看查询结果:执行查询操作后,可以查看查询结果。如果使用数据库管理工具,查询结果通常以表格的形式显示在界面上。如果使用编程语言的数据库API,可以通过编程语言的相关方法来获取查询结果,并根据需要进行处理和展示。

    需要注意的是,查询数据库时应该确保查询语句的正确性和安全性。应该避免使用不合法的查询语句,以及避免SQL注入等安全问题。在编写查询语句时,可以使用参数化查询或者预编译语句来提高查询的安全性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部